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Queens Road (Peckham) to Heaton Chapel start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Queens Road (Peckham) to Heaton Chapel start from £79.80 one way, or £114.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Queens Road (Peckham) to Heaton Chapel are available for £201.60 one way, or £403.20 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Services

At Queens Road (Peckham), ticket buying and collection are made simple with a ticket office open from early morning until late night, ensuring you're never stranded. Automated ticket machines are accessible for collecting online purchases, and they even support the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ms available, the station provides step-free access to all platforms, making it a welcoming space for everyone. Don't hesitate to use the helpful on-platform guidance or contact the staff via the help points for any assistance during your visit.

Visitors can rest assured with CCTV monitoring, but be mindful that there are no luggage storage facilities. Although the station lacks amenities like cafes and ATMs, it compensates with its close proximity to local businesses. Unfortunately, Wi-Fi isn’t available at the station, so be sure to download any travel essentials beforehand.

Accessibility and Support

The station is committed to providing an accessible experience for all passengers. Despite the absence of accessible toilets, the location offers step-free access throughout. A staff-operated ramp is available for easy boarding onto trains for those who need it. If assistance is required during your trip, staff members are available for ‘turn up and go’ services or advance booking through the assistance helpline.

Facilities and Amenities

While Heaton Chapel Train Station may seem modest at first glance, it is equipped to cater to the everyday needs of its passengers. The ticket office is open from Monday to Friday, 06:30 to 13:00, and slightly reduced hours on weekends. If you prefer buying your tickets beforehand, worry not, as ticket machines are readily available, allowing for the convenient collection of tickets acquired online.

The station offers limited step-free access, making it accessible in parts, though it's classified as a Category B station, meaning assistance might be needed for some passengers with mobility challenges. Safety remains a priority, as evidenced by the presence of CCTV on-site, and staff help is usually available during commuting hours, ensuring a reassuring travel experience for everyone.

Onward Travel and Connectivity

Despite its serene locale, Heaton Chapel is lifeline for many commuters, with a diverse range of transportation links to nearby destinations. For bus travel, the stops along Heaton Moor Road provide connectivity to Manchester, Stockport, and Reddish, with Busline 0871 200 2233 ready to assist with scheduling queries. Those considering taxi travel can explore options via Cab4You, making travel beyond train routes a hassle-free affair.

Interestingly, although the station does not offer bicycle hire facilities, cycling enthusiasts can still find 25 cycle parking spaces and lockers on both platforms, making it a convenient spot for those traveling with their bikes.
